Adaptive Strategies

Meaning

Within the context of hormonal health, these are dynamic, individualized interventions designed to adjust physiological processes in response to real-time biofeedback and changing environmental or internal stressors. Adaptive strategies move beyond static treatment plans, recognizing the inherent plasticity of the endocrine and metabolic systems. They involve continuous modification of lifestyle, nutrition, or therapeutic dosages to maintain homeostatic balance. The goal is to cultivate resilience and optimal function against biological challenges.
